{"product_id":"the-vampire-a-new-history","title":"The Vampire: A New History","description":"An authoritative new history of the vampire  two hundred years after it first appeared on the literary scene  Published to mark the bicentenary of John Polidoris publication of The Vampyre  Nick Grooms detailed new account illuminates the complex history of the iconic creature. The vampire first came to public prominence in the early eighteenth century  when Enlightenment science collided with Eastern European folklore and apparently verified outbreaks of vampirism  capturing the attention of medical researchers  political commentators  social theorists  theologians  and philosophers. Groom accordingly traces the vampire from its role as a monster embodying humankinds fears  to that of an unlikely hero for the marginalized and excluded in the twenty-first century.  Drawing on literary and artistic representations  as well as medical  forensic  empirical  and sociopolitical perspectives  this rich and eerie history presents the vampire as a strikingly complex being that has been used to express the traumas and contradictions of the human condition.","brand":"My Store","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":44683166351413,"sku":"ByrdShop_0300232233","price":311.18,"currency_code":"USD","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0627\/8139\/0901\/files\/ByrdShop_0300232233_8bedb8e0-9502-4f50-b4d6-cd5702585dad.jpg?v=1770173479","url":"https:\/\/atxbooks.com\/products\/the-vampire-a-new-history","provider":"ATX Books","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
